Symphony No. 6 “Vessels of Light”, a major new work for cello, chorus and orchestra by the acclaimed Soviet-born American composer Lera Auerbach, commemorates the heroism of Chiune Sugihara, the Japanese diplomat who clandestinely saved thousands of Jews during World War II from his post in Kaunas, Lithuania.
